How to make Jason’s Deli Strawberry Shortcake
To prepare the homemade whipped cream:
- The bowl from your stand mixer should be chilled in the freezer for 15 minutes. If you are whipping the cream by hand, chill a standard medium mixing bowl instead.
- Pour the heavy whipping cream, white granulated sugar, and vanilla extract into the bowl. Mix using the whisk attachment or a balloon whisk until soft peaks form.
-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and place it in the fridge until needed.
To prepare Jason’s Deli Strawberry Shortcake:
- Wash the strawberries and dry them with a paper towel. Carefully hull the strawberries and slice them thinly from top to bottom.
- Cut the pound cake into ⅜-inch slices. If frozen, allow the cake to thaw before slicing.
- Place a slice of pound cake on the serving plate, spooning the homemade whipped cream on top. Add a layer of strawberries.
- Cover with another slice of pound cake and top it with more whipped cream and sliced strawberries.
- Serve the assembled Strawberry Shortbread immediately.

Storage Instructions
- Assembled Dessert: Best enjoyed immediately after assembly for optimal texture
- Individual Components: Store uncut strawberries and whipped cream in separate air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days
- Pound Cake Storage: Keep wrapped on the counter for up to 3 days or freeze for up to 1 month

Jason’s Deli Strawberry Shortcake
Ingredients
- 1 store-bought pound cake (like Sara Lee)
- 1 1/2 cups heavy whipping cream
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 pound ripe strawberries hulled and sliced vertically
Instructions
- If using frozen pound cake, let it thaw completely. Slice into 3/8-inch slices.
- In a chilled mixing bowl, beat the heavy cream, granulated sugar, and vanilla extract until soft peaks form. Chill until ready to assemble.
- To assemble the strawberry shortcake, place one slice of pound cake onto a plate and top with about 3 tablespoons of whipped cream. Add a layer of strawberries on top of the whipped cream. Stack a second piece of pound cake on top of the strawberries and top with an additional 3 tablespoons of whipped cream. Layer more strawberries over the whipped cream and serve immediately.
